BOTTLING SYSTEM

A container system for liquids, including an in-container mixer/aerator in the exit throat of the container. The mixer/aerator is a cylinder, having axial peripheral grooves, and and axial central bore, divided by axial vanes.

AERATING SYSTEMS, APPARATUSES, AND METHODS

An apparatus includes a body having a length extending from a first end to a second end. The body defines a bore extending through the entirety of the body and at least one of a plurality of grooves or holes around the bore. The body has a length that is dimensioned to be received entirely within a neck of a container.

APPLICATOR APPARATUS, MOUTH FILL DEVICES, COLLAPSIBLE CONTAINERS AND METHODS
20190152652 · 2019-05-23 ·

Mouth fill devices can be mounted with respect to a mouth of a liquid container. The mouth fill device can include a circumferential shroud circumscribing an axis of the mouth fill device. The circumferential shroud can include an interior surface defining an interior passage extending along the axis. The interior passage can include a liquid fill passage. The mouth fill devices can further include a protrusion mounted relative to the circumferential shroud and extending within the interior passage. The protrusion can include an interior passageway extending through the protrusion that defines a liquid dispensing passage. The fluid fill passage can be disposed outside of the liquid dispensing passage.

TASTING CUP
20190116998 · 2019-04-25 ·

A beverage container includes a parison. Inside the parison, at least one relief is on the internal wall of the parison. The relief extends helically from a height on the parison lower than or level with the lip down to a level above or level with the bottom of the parison. The relief is configured to accept the beverage along one of its profiles and cause it to slide along its helix. The relief inclines so as to form a gutter with the internal surface of the parison over at least part of the length of the helix formed by the relief. The beverage container has an overall symmetry of revolution about a vertical axis Z.
